According to standard online downloader policies, 9Converter operates under the legal assumption that the user has the explicit right, permission, or license to download the targeted media. The platform itself does not host the files; it merely fetches and transcodes public streams.

9Converter uses first-party and third-party cookies to optimize user experience and analyze web traffic. More importantly, third-party advertising networks (such as Google AdSense or alternative ad exchanges) plant cookies to track user behavior across the web to serve personalized, targeted advertisements. 9converter policy

Using 9converter violates YouTube's Terms of Service. Whether it violates copyright law depends on what content you download, your jurisdiction, and your intended use. Downloading your own content may be legal; downloading copyrighted content without permission is generally not.
